Boeing has warned it will likely have to reduce deliveries of its 737 Max airplane in the near term because of a problem with a part made by supplier Spirit AeroSystems. The problem affects certain 737 Max 8 planes, the company’s most popular model, with customers including American Airlines and Southwest Airlines. Boeing said the problem was not an “immediate safety of flight issue and the in-service fleet can continue operating safely.”
